Hydrophobic extenders in non-fluorinated surface effect coatings
The present invention relates to a coated article comprising a partial or complete durable non-fluorinated coating on the surface of an article, wherein the coating comprises 5 to 95% by weight of a hydrophobic compound, and 5 to 95% by weight of a surface effect agent, both based on the total solids weight of the coating, where the hydrophobic compound is selected from a hydrophobic cyclic or acyclic alcohol.
FUSED ANTI-SOILING AND ANTI-REFLECTIVE COATINGS
A method for applying a coating to a surface includes the step of providing a reaction mixture comprising a silicon alkoxide and an alcohol. A reaction limiting amount of water is added. The silicon alkoxides and water are allowed to react to form silica precursor particles during an initial reaction period. A coating precursor composition is prepared by adding an acid soluble in the alcohol to the reaction mixture during a second reaction period after the initial reaction period. The precursor silica particles grow to form silica nanofeatures having a major dimension that is larger than a major dimension of the silica precursor particles. The coating precursor composition is applied to a surface, and the alcohol and water are allowed to evaporate and the silica nanofeatures to adhere to the surface and form a nanostructured layer on the surface. A coating precursor composition and a coated article are also disclosed.
Polyurethane-silica composite-based coating composition, polyurethane-silica composite film, and method of preparing the same
Disclosed is a coating composition which includes: polyurethane; and amphiphilic silica nanoparticles having an amine functional group and a fluorine functional group in their structure. Further provided are a polyurethane-silica composite film including the coating composition and a method of preparing the same.
ANTIFOULING LAYER-PROVIDED TRANSPARENT SUBSTRATE
To provide an antifouling layer-provided transparent substrate, which is excellent in antiglare and antifouling properties, especially in removability of a creamy product such as hand cream. An antifouling layer-provided transparent substrate, containing a transparent substrate and an antifouling layer provided as the top surface layer on one main surface of the transparent substrate, where the antifouling layer has a divalent group represented by —(OCF.sub.2).sub.v(OCF.sub.2CF.sub.2).sub.w— (where v and w are each independently an integer of at least 1), and the surface of the antifouling layer is such that the mean width RSm of the elements and the arithmetical mean roughness Ra satisfy RSm≥Ra×100+5.

PROTECTIVE COATING FOR SUBSTRATE AND PREPARATION METHOD THEREFOR
A wear-resistant super-hydrophobic protective coating for a substrate includes a pretreated surface and a composite coating. The composite coating is formed of a mixture of a ZrO.sub.2 powder, a PTFE powder and a silicone powder by spraying. A method for preparing the protective coating on a substrate is also provided.

SELF-CLEANING COATING, SELF-CLEANING FIBER, SELF-CLEANING CARPET AND USES THEREOF
Provided are a self-cleaning coating, a self-cleaning fiber, a self-cleaning carpet and uses thereof. The self-cleaning coating is provided with a porous structure where pores communicate with one another; the volume of the pores comprised in the coating makes up 20%-98% of the total volume of the coating; and the pore diameter of the pores in the porous structure is between 0.5 nm-50 nm. The self-cleaning coating is mainly prepared from host materials; the host materials are one or more of titanium oxide, zirconia, titanium nitride, silicon oxide, tungsten oxide, g-C.sub.3N.sub.4 semiconducting polymer, perovskite semiconductor, silver, iron, gold, aluminum, copper, zinc, tin and platinum.
Method for Applying a Coating to an External Surface of a Man-Made Object to Be at Least Partly Immersed in Water
The disclosure relates to a method of applying a coating to an external surface of a man-made object to be at least partly immersed in water (e.g. a vessel or an offshore drilling station) for a time period wherein there is relative movement between the immersed object and the water. The applied coating has a minimal resistance rating for a set of coatings. The method comprises a computer-implemented coating selection process, which comprises a first steps of obtaining, for each coating in the set of coatings, a total roughness value of the external surface based on a fouling roughness value, a macro roughness value and a micro roughness value associated with each coating. The coating selection process comprises in a second step selecting a coating from the set of coatings, wherein the selected coating has a minimal resistance rating associated with the obtained total roughness value for the time period. The method further comprises applying the selected coating to the external surface of the man-made object.
Durable hydrophilic-super-hydrophobic bipolar self-cleaning composite film, and preparation method therefor
The present invention belongs to the field of super-hydrophobic surface technology, and discloses a durable hydrophilic-super-hydrophobic bipolar self-cleaning composite film and a preparation method therefor. The preparation method is as follows: adding an epoxy silane coupling agent into an organic solvent; after stirring and mixing well, adding an amine curing agent and distilled water to the mixture; stirring and adding micron-sized solid particles and hydrophobic nano silicon dioxide particles; continuing stirring to obtain a hydrophilic layer solution; adding a hydrophobic modifier and a hydrophilic nano silicon dioxide particles into the solvent to obtain a hydrophobic layer solution; coating a pretreated substrate surface with the hydrophilic layer solution, and performing heating treatment at 60° C. to 80° C. for 10-50 min; then coating the surface with the hydrophobic layer solution, and performing heating treatment at 100° C. to 140° C. for 50-90 min to obtain the durable hydrophilic-super-hydrophobic bipolar self-cleaning composite film. The preparation method of the present invention is simple, and the super-hydrophobic surface of the obtained composite film has strong mechanical durability and a good industrial application prospect.
